CB:77968 made some non-BSD commonlib files part of libpayload when CONFIG_LP_GPL is set. This patch exports those headers to the payload (again only when CONFIG_LP_GPL is set) so that payloads can also call the functions in them directly. Also make those includes available to tests so that their functions can be tested. There's no menuconfig for unit tests, so they are included unconditionally, but this should be fine since the tests are standalone and won't have to link with any proprietary third-party code.
